Player Spotlights: Who Stood Above the Rest

Several players delivered performances that will be talked about for the rest of the season. A rookie sensation put the league on notice, while a crafty guard cemented his All-Star status with a game-winning play.

  • Cooper Flagg’s Arrival: The rookie phenom had his official welcome-to-the-NBA moment, exploding for an incredible 49 points against the Charlotte Hornets. His offensive showcase included a thunderous poster dunk that sent shockwaves through the arena and social media. Flagg’s performance was a statement that he is a future cornerstone.
  • Tyrese Maxey’s Clutch Gene: Proving he’s one of the most exciting guards in the league, Tyrese Maxey lifted the Philadelphia 76ers over the Sacramento Kings with a brilliant And-1 game-winner. His ability to create and convert in high-pressure situations continues to be a massive asset for a contending Sixers team.
  • Veteran Excellence: Not to be outdone, veterans made their presence felt. Dillon Brooks turned back the clock with a 40-point barrage against the Pistons, showcasing his potent scoring ability. Meanwhile, Kevin Durant put on a clinic against the Atlanta Hawks, reminding everyone that he remains one of the most efficient and unstoppable offensive forces in the game.

Team Dominance: The League’s Top Squads

Beyond individual brilliance, several teams asserted their dominance. The Cleveland Cavaliers continued their impressive run, improving to 28-20 with a decisive 114-98 victory over the Orlando Magic. Their balanced attack and tough defense have made them a formidable opponent in the East.

In the Western Conference, the Minnesota Timberwolves put on a masterclass, securing a dominant win over the Oklahoma City Thunder. Their size and defensive intensity overwhelmed one of the conference’s other top teams. In Philadelphia, the combination of Tyrese Maxey’s heroics and Joel Embiid’s consistent MVP-level play keeps the 76ers firmly in the title conversation.
